Step‑by‑Step Setup

Create and Verify Your Skrill Account

First, sign up on the Skrill portal. Two minutes, a valid email, and a phone number—boom, you’ve got a digital wallet. Then, fire through the KYC process: upload a passport photo, snap a selfie, confirm your address. No more waiting weeks for a check to clear; verification is a swift, automated dance.

Load Funds

Top‑up is a click‑away. Link a debit card, a bank account, or even another e‑wallet. Deposit limits are generous, perfect for the high‑roller or the modest player. Pro tip: keep a small reserve—$50 or €50—so you never miss a ticket purchase when a hot draw appears.

Common Pitfalls

First, ignore the “minimum deposit” trap. Some sites demand $10; you’ll lose a bit of flexibility there. Second, watch out for currency mismatches—Skrill holds multiple currencies, but the casino might auto‑convert, chewing into your bankroll. Third, never skip the two‑factor authentication on Skrill; it’s a lifesaver against hacks. Finally, remember that sweepstakes accounts often have withdrawal caps; plan your bankroll accordingly.
